    obviously, it all depends on lots of things.

    in general, confessions of love out of the blue are not a good sign.. it's a infatuation or crush, and I prefer my friends to stay just that, even if I was single. .. and even if I was single AND liked the person, confessions of love are just an iffy way to start a relationship. The love should come later.

    So I'd feel pity for the person; I can't give them what they want, and the situation isn't really their fault (It's probably my fault, but that's another story). I'd have a little sit-down with them where I just set them straight on my feelings, possibly apologise for my part in it and hopefully help them move on.

    OR, if they're not a friend, I might just ignore them completely.

    yeah but when people say I love you out of the blue, that's just a crush. I haven't had that happen to me, but I have fended off a few crushes-- even though all my friends know I am in a happy loving relationship already.

    I don't like the "but it'll ruin our friendship!" argument. If two friends really like each other romantically, they should go for it, and if they are mature people they can continue to be friends even if they break up.
    BUT when a friend already knows that I'm in a relationship, it does ruin our friendship for him to go crushing on me. Then they go all crazy and sulky and moody and I'll feel bad for them.
